UNC's Patrice Rene Enters NCAA Transfer Portal


Former Tar Heel cornerback has entered the NCAA transfer portal. A graduate of UNC, Rene took part in senior day festivities on December 5. Rene played parts of five seasons in Chapel Hill. A Canadian native who went to Episcopal High School in Alexandria. Va., Rene arrived at UNC in 2016. He played in nine games in 2020. (Inside Carolina)
